چکیده

Cultivated for ages in the Russian intellectual-cultural tradition and community consciousness questions about Russia and formulated within them the questions about the thought and work of F.M. Dostoyevsky remain often symptomatically integrally linked, even mutually co-assuming. As, programmatically assumed by the author of the article, the post-Kantian philosophical perspective illustrates and helps to explain, all questions and cognitive attempts always remain the subjective acts. Recognized underway, or contemplated in the depth of their mystery, the essence and, broadly, subjectivity – of Dostoyevsky’s thought and Russia as such – thus constitute the correlates of the particular, creating them, subjective sense-formatting intentions.
